3. Sensor Know-how

The efficacy of an digital spa water tester is intrinsically linked to the underlying sensor know-how. The sensors are the core elements liable for detecting and quantifying the chemical constituents current within the water. Variations in sensor know-how immediately affect the vary of measurable parameters, the accuracy of readings, the pace of response, and the longevity of the system. As an illustration, electrochemical sensors, generally used to measure pH and ORP (oxidation-reduction potential), depend on the interplay between particular chemical species and electrode surfaces. The kind of electrode materials and the design of the sensor decide its sensitivity and selectivity in direction of particular ions. An insufficient sensor can result in inaccurate assessments of sanitizer effectiveness, probably leading to under-sanitization and microbial development, or over-sanitization and irritation to bathers.

Moreover, the sensor know-how impacts the sensible points of utilizing and sustaining the system. Some sensors require extra frequent calibration or are extra vulnerable to fouling by natural matter or mineral deposits. Optical sensors, which measure parameters like chlorine or bromine ranges by analyzing the absorbance or fluorescence of sunshine, could also be much less susceptible to fouling however might be affected by turbidity within the water. The number of applicable sensor know-how is, subsequently, an important consideration for spa homeowners, because it impacts the general price of possession and the benefit of use. A extra refined sensor would possibly supply increased accuracy and decreased upkeep, however it sometimes comes at a better preliminary price.

In conclusion, sensor know-how types the foundational aspect of any digital spa water tester. Its traits have a direct influence on the reliability, utility, and long-term efficiency of the system. Whereas advances in sensor know-how proceed to enhance the capabilities of those testers, understanding the underlying ideas and limitations of various sensor varieties is crucial for making knowledgeable selections about product choice and correct water administration practices. Selecting an acceptable sensor know-how entails contemplating the particular wants of the spa, the anticipated utilization patterns, and the tolerance for upkeep necessities.

4. Knowledge Logging

Knowledge logging, as an built-in characteristic in digital spa water testers, offers a chronological report of water chemistry measurements. This functionality permits for the monitoring of traits and patterns in parameters resembling pH, alkalinity, and sanitizer ranges over time. With out information logging, spa homeowners are restricted to remoted measurements, hindering the flexibility to proactively determine and handle potential water high quality points. For instance, a gradual decline in pH over a number of days would possibly point out the necessity for alkalinity adjustment or the presence of acidic contaminants. This pattern could be troublesome to detect with sporadic handbook testing, whereas information logging offers a transparent visible illustration of the change. The presence of knowledge logging, subsequently, transforms the tester from a easy measurement instrument right into a proactive water administration system.

The sensible purposes of knowledge logging prolong past easy pattern evaluation. The recorded information can be utilized to optimize chemical dosing regimens, minimizing the chance of over- or under-treatment. As an illustration, a spa proprietor may correlate sanitizer consumption with bather load and environmental elements, resembling daylight publicity, to develop a extra exact dosing schedule. Moreover, information logging facilitates troubleshooting by offering a historic report of water situations main as much as an issue, resembling an algae bloom or cloudy water. This info might be invaluable in figuring out the basis reason for the difficulty and implementing efficient corrective measures. Compliance with well being rules in business spa settings can also be enhanced by the flexibility to display constant water high quality monitoring by means of documented information.

In abstract, information logging considerably enhances the worth of digital spa water testers. It transforms the method of spa water administration from a reactive method to a proactive technique, enabling spa homeowners to anticipate and forestall water high quality issues. Whereas information logging shouldn’t be a panacea, its integration into these gadgets offers a strong instrument for optimizing water chemistry, minimizing chemical consumption, and guaranteeing a protected and fulfilling spa expertise. The problem lies in successfully decoding and using the logged information to make knowledgeable selections about water remedy, thereby maximizing the advantages of this characteristic.

Query 1: What parameters can an digital spa water tester sometimes measure?

These gadgets generally measure pH, whole alkalinity, sanitizer ranges (chlorine, bromine), calcium hardness, and generally cyanuric acid (stabilizer) ranges. The particular parameters measured depend upon the system mannequin and sensor know-how utilized.

Query 2: How typically ought to an digital spa water tester be calibrated?

Calibration frequency varies relying on the mannequin, utilization, and environmental situations. Adherence to the producer’s suggestions is vital. At minimal, calibration ought to happen weekly or after extended durations of non-use, with extra frequent calibration in high-use or demanding environments.

Query 3: Are digital spa water testers extra correct than conventional check strips?

Digital gadgets, when correctly calibrated and maintained, usually supply higher precision and accuracy than check strips. Take a look at strips depend on subjective coloration comparisons, whereas digital testers present digital readings, decreasing the potential for human error.

Query 4: What elements can have an effect on the accuracy of an digital spa water tester?

Accuracy might be compromised by sensor fouling, improper calibration, expired calibration options, low battery ranges, excessive temperatures, and bodily injury to the system. Routine upkeep and adherence to working directions mitigate these elements.

Query 5: Can an digital spa water tester change skilled water testing companies?

Whereas these gadgets present priceless insights into water chemistry, they could not detect all potential contaminants or imbalances. Periodic skilled water testing is really helpful to offer a extra complete evaluation of water high quality.

Query 6: What’s the anticipated lifespan of an digital spa water tester?

Lifespan is determined by the standard of the system, frequency of use, and upkeep practices. With correct care, a high-quality tester can final a number of years. Sensor substitute could also be obligatory periodically to keep up accuracy.
